Summary:
-
Leads Design for Manufacturing and Assembly (DFMA) aspects of product design as integral part of product design team.
-
Applies broad knowledge of manufacturing principles and practices including statistical process controls for monitoring process robustness.
-
Oversees process qualification along with product qualification to ensure intrinsic quality is built into the product.
-
Performs material and resource planning and coordination to ensure production schedules are maintained.
-
Responsible for manufacturing workflow planning resource planning and production line capacity in conjunction with planned forecasts.
-
Responsible for solving complex technical problems in a timely fashion utilizing necessary resources.
-
Establishes how internal processes are developed and validated including ERP (Epicor) implementation.
-
Ensures producibility of products and robustness of processes throughout the product lifecycle.
-
Reads and generates blueprints drawings and technical diagrams.
-
Applies proficiency in Geometric Dimensioning and Tolerancing (GD&T).
